The Significance of Cultural Themes in Digital Slots The success of thematic slots hinges on their ability to evoke curiosity and provide an escapist experience. As industry analyst Mark Johnson notes, “players are not merely chasing payouts—they seek stories and aesthetic engagement that elevate their gaming experience.” Egyptian themes, with their ancient mystique and wealth of visual symbolism (scarabs, hieroglyphs, pyramids), serve as an excellent foundation for this purpose. Furthermore, such themes align well with the visual storytelling capabilities of modern online slots, allowing developers to harness advanced graphics, animations, and sound design to craft authentic atmospheric environments. For instance, popular titles such as Book of Ra and Rich Wilde series demonstrate how thematic consistency translates into player retention and engagement. Industry Trends and Innovations Recent data from the European Gaming & Betting Association indicates that themed slots account for over 60% of new game launches in 2023, reflecting a strategic shift in developer investment. This trend underscores the importance of cultural and historical motifs in capturing market share amidst fierce competition. Technological advancements, including HTML5 and 3D rendering, enable developers to push boundaries in visual fidelity, creating dynamic experiences that are both authentic and innovative. Moreover, the integration of narrative-driven features—such as mini-games, bonus rounds, and progressive jackpots—further enhances thematic depth.
